IN NO EVENT SHALL THE COPYRIGHT OWNER OR * CONTRIBUTORS BE LIABLE FOR ANY DIRECT, INDIRECT, INCIDENTAL, * SPECIAL, EXEMPLARY, OR CONSEQUENTIAL DAMAGES (INCLUDING, BUT * NOT LIMITED TO, PROCUREMENT OF SUBSTITUTE GOODS OR SERVICES; * LOSS OF USE, DATA, OR PROFITS; OR BUSINESS INTERRUPTION) HOWEVER * CAUSED AND ON ANY THEORY OF LIABILITY, WHETHER IN CONTRACT, * STRICT LIABILITY, OR TORT (INCLUDING NEGLIGENCE OR OTHERWISE) * ARISING IN ANY WAY OUT OF THE USE OF THIS SOFTWARE, EVEN IF * ADVISED OF THE POSSIBILITY OF SUCH DAMAGE. */ package org.eclipse.jgit.http.server; import java.io.File; import java.text.MessageFormat; import javax.servlet.ServletConfig; import javax.servlet.ServletException; import javax.servlet.http.HttpServletResponse; import org.eclipse.jgit.http.server.glue.ErrorServlet; import org.eclipse.jgit.http.server.glue.MetaServlet; import org.eclipse.jgit.http.server.glue.RegexGroupFilter; import org.eclipse.jgit.http.server.glue.ServletBinder; import org.eclipse.jgit.http.server.resolver.DefaultReceivePackFactory; import org.eclipse.jgit.http.server.resolver.DefaultUploadPackFactory; import org.eclipse.jgit.http.server.resolver.FileResolver; import org.eclipse.jgit.http.server.resolver.AsIsFileService; import org.eclipse.jgit.http.server.resolver.ReceivePackFactory; import org.eclipse.jgit.http.server.resolver.RepositoryResolver; import org.eclipse.jgit.lib.Constants; import org.eclipse.jgit.http.server.resolver.UploadPackFactory; import org.eclipse.jgit.transport.ReceivePack; import org.eclipse.jgit.transport.UploadPack; import org.eclipse.jgit.util.StringUtils; /** * Handles Git repository access over HTTP. *

* Applications embedding this servlet should map a directory path within the * application to this servlet, for example: * *

 *   <servlet>
 *     <servlet-name>GitServlet</servlet-name>
 *     <servlet-class>org.eclipse.jgit.http.server.GitServlet</servlet-class>
 *     <init-param>
 *       <param-name>base-path</param-name>
 *       <param-value>/var/srv/git</param-value>
 *     </init-param>
 *     <init-param>
 *       <param-name>export-all</param-name>
 *       <param-value>0</param-value>
 *     </init-param>
 * </servlet>
 *   <servlet-mapping>
 *     <servlet-name>GitServlet</servlet-name>
 *     <url-pattern>/git/*</url-pattern>
 *   </servlet-mapping>
 * 
* *

* Applications may wish to add additional repository action URLs to this * servlet by taking advantage of its extension from {@link MetaServlet}. * Callers may register their own URL suffix translations through * {@link #serve(String)}, or their regex translations through * {@link #serveRegex(String)}. Each translation should contain a complete * filter pipeline which ends with the HttpServlet that should handle the * requested action. */ public class GitServlet extends MetaServlet { private static final long serialVersionUID = 1L; private volatile boolean initialized; private RepositoryResolver resolver; private AsIsFileService asIs = new AsIsFileService(); private UploadPackFactory uploadPackFactory = new DefaultUploadPackFactory(); private ReceivePackFactory receivePackFactory = new DefaultReceivePackFactory(); /** * New servlet that will load its base directory from {@code web.xml}. *

* The required parameter {@code base-path} must be configured to point to * the local filesystem directory where all served Git repositories reside. */ public GitServlet() { // Initialized above by field declarations. } /** * New servlet configured with a specific resolver. * * @param resolver * the resolver to use when matching URL to Git repository. If * null the {@code base-path} parameter will be looked for in the * parameter table during init, which usually comes from the * {@code web.xml} file of the web application. */ public void setRepositoryResolver(RepositoryResolver resolver) { assertNotInitialized(); this.resolver = resolver; } /** * @param f * the filter to validate direct access to repository files * through a dumb client. If {@code null} then dumb client * support is completely disabled. */ public void setAsIsFileService(AsIsFileService f) { assertNotInitialized(); this.asIs = f != null ? f : AsIsFileService.DISABLED; } /** * @param f * the factory to construct and configure an {@link UploadPack} * session when a fetch or clone is requested by a client. */ public void setUploadPackFactory(UploadPackFactory f) { assertNotInitialized(); this.uploadPackFactory = f != null ? f : UploadPackFactory.DISABLED; } /** * @param f * the factory to construct and configure a {@link ReceivePack} * session when a push is requested by a client. */ public void setReceivePackFactory(ReceivePackFactory f) { assertNotInitialized(); this.receivePackFactory = f != null ? f : ReceivePackFactory.DISABLED; } private void assertNotInitialized() { if (initialized) throw new IllegalStateException(HttpServerText.get().alreadyInitializedByContainer); } @Override public void init(final ServletConfig config) throws ServletException { super.init(config); if (resolver == null) { final File root = getFile("base-path"); final boolean exportAll = getBoolean("export-all"); setRepositoryResolver(new FileResolver(root, exportAll)); } initialized = true; if (uploadPackFactory != UploadPackFactory.DISABLED) { serve("*/git-upload-pack")// .with(new UploadPackServlet(uploadPackFactory)); } if (receivePackFactory != ReceivePackFactory.DISABLED) { serve("*/git-receive-pack")// .with(new ReceivePackServlet(receivePackFactory)); } ServletBinder refs = serve("*/" + Constants.INFO_REFS); if (uploadPackFactory != UploadPackFactory.DISABLED) { refs = refs.through(// new UploadPackServlet.InfoRefs(uploadPackFactory)); } if (receivePackFactory != ReceivePackFactory.DISABLED) { refs = refs.through(// new ReceivePackServlet.InfoRefs(receivePackFactory)); } if (asIs != AsIsFileService.DISABLED) { refs = refs.through(new IsLocalFilter()); refs = refs.through(new AsIsFileFilter(asIs)); refs.with(new InfoRefsServlet()); } else refs.with(new ErrorServlet(HttpServletResponse.SC_FORBIDDEN)); if (asIs != AsIsFileService.DISABLED) { final IsLocalFilter mustBeLocal = new IsLocalFilter(); final AsIsFileFilter enabled = new AsIsFileFilter(asIs); serve("*/" + Constants.HEAD)// .through(mustBeLocal)// .through(enabled)// .with(new TextFileServlet(Constants.HEAD)); final String info_alternates = "objects/info/alternates"; serve("*/" + info_alternates)// .through(mustBeLocal)// .through(enabled)// .with(new TextFileServlet(info_alternates)); final String http_alternates = "objects/info/http-alternates"; serve("*/" + http_alternates)// .through(mustBeLocal)// .through(enabled)// .with(new TextFileServlet(http_alternates)); serve("*/objects/info/packs")// .through(mustBeLocal)// .through(enabled)// .with(new InfoPacksServlet()); serveRegex("^/(.*)/objects/([0-9a-f]{2}/[0-9a-f]{38})$")// .through(mustBeLocal)// .through(enabled)// .through(new RegexGroupFilter(2))// .with(new ObjectFileServlet.Loose()); serveRegex("^/(.*)/objects/(pack/pack-[0-9a-f]{40}\\.pack)$")// .through(mustBeLocal)// .through(enabled)// .through(new RegexGroupFilter(2))// .with(new ObjectFileServlet.Pack()); serveRegex("^/(.*)/objects/(pack/pack-[0-9a-f]{40}\\.idx)$")// .through(mustBeLocal)// .through(enabled)// .through(new RegexGroupFilter(2))// .with(new ObjectFileServlet.PackIdx()); } } private File getFile(final String param) throws ServletException { String n = getInitParameter(param); if (n == null || "".equals(n)) throw new ServletException(MessageFormat.format(HttpServerText.get().parameterNotSet, param)); File path = new File(n); if (!path.exists()) throw new ServletException(MessageFormat.format(HttpServerText.get().pathForParamNotFound, path, param)); return path; } private boolean getBoolean(String param) throws ServletException { String n = getInitParameter(param); if (n == null) return false; try { return StringUtils.toBoolean(n); } catch (IllegalArgumentException err) { throw new ServletException(MessageFormat.format(HttpServerText.get().invalidBoolean, param, n)); } } @Override protected ServletBinder register(ServletBinder binder) { if (resolver == null) throw new IllegalStateException(HttpServerText.get().noResolverAvailable); binder = binder.through(new NoCacheFilter()); binder = binder.through(new RepositoryFilter(resolver)); return binder; } }
